The Importance Of DNA Test Samples In Genetic Testing

DNA testing has revolutionized the field of genetics, providing valuable insights into our ancestry, health risks, and even personalized nutrition plans But before a DNA test can provide any useful information, it requires a DNA test sample A DNA test sample is a biological material collected from an individual for analysis This sample is crucial in obtaining accurate and reliable results from a DNA test In this article, we will explore the significance of DNA test samples in genetic testing.

There are several types of DNA test samples that can be collected for genetic testing The most common type is a saliva sample, which is collected by spitting into a tube or swabbing the inside of the cheek Saliva samples are preferred because they are easy to collect and do not require any invasive procedures Blood samples are another common type of DNA test sample, which is collected through a simple blood draw Other types of DNA test samples include hair samples, skin cells, and buccal swabs.

The quality of the DNA test sample is vital in obtaining accurate results from a DNA test Contaminated or degraded samples can lead to unreliable results and false positives It is crucial to follow the collection instructions provided by the DNA testing company to ensure that the sample is collected properly Proper storage and handling of the sample are also essential to maintain the integrity of the DNA.

DNA test samples contain a wealth of information that can reveal valuable insights into an individual’s genetic makeup By analyzing the DNA in the sample, genetic testing can provide information on ancestry, inherited traits, health risks, and even personalized recommendations for diet and exercise For example, DNA testing can identify genetic mutations that increase the risk of certain diseases, such as breast cancer or Alzheimer’s disease dna test sample. This information can help individuals take proactive steps to manage their health and make informed decisions about their lifestyle choices.

In addition to providing valuable health information, DNA test samples can also be used for ancestry testing By comparing the DNA in the sample to a database of genetic markers from different populations around the world, genetic testing can determine an individual’s ethnic origins and ancestry This information can help individuals trace their family history and connect with relatives they never knew they had.

DNA test samples are also essential in forensic investigations and paternity testing In forensic investigations, DNA samples collected from crime scenes can be compared to DNA samples from suspects or known individuals to identify perpetrators or exonerate innocent individuals In paternity testing, DNA samples from a child and potential fathers can be compared to determine biological relationships with a high degree of accuracy.

Ensuring Fairness And Protection: The Importance Of Renters Bill Of Rights

Renting a property is a common practice for many individuals and families, providing a flexible housing option without the commitment of homeownership. However, renters often face challenges and vulnerabilities in their living arrangements, with limited power and rights compared to landlords. In order to address these issues and promote fairness in the rental market, many states and cities have implemented a renters bill of rights.

A renters bill of rights is a set of laws and regulations designed to protect the rights and interests of tenants in rental properties. These rights vary by jurisdiction but commonly include provisions related to fair housing practices, habitability standards, rental agreements, security deposits, and eviction procedures. By outlining these rights in a clear and accessible manner, renters are empowered to assert their rights and hold landlords accountable for any violations.

One of the key components of a renters bill of rights is ensuring fair housing practices. This includes prohibiting discrimination based on factors such as race, religion, national origin, gender, sexual orientation, disability, and familial status. By promoting equal opportunity in the rental market, renters can access housing options without facing discrimination or exclusion. Additionally, fair housing practices help to create diverse and inclusive communities that benefit all residents.

Another important aspect of renters rights is establishing habitability standards for rental properties. Landlords are responsible for maintaining safe and sanitary living conditions for their tenants, including providing adequate heating, plumbing, electricity, and pest control. A renters bill of rights ensures that tenants have the right to live in a property that meets these basic standards, protecting their health and well-being.

Rental agreements are also a significant part of renters rights, as they outline the terms and conditions of the rental arrangement. A renters bill of rights requires landlords to provide clear and transparent rental agreements that detail the rent amount, due date, security deposit requirements, and other important terms. By ensuring that rental agreements are fair and equitable, renters can avoid misunderstandings and disputes with their landlords.

Security deposits are another area where renters rights are crucial. Landlords often require tenants to pay a security deposit before moving in, which is intended to cover any damages or unpaid rent at the end of the tenancy. A renters bill of rights establishes limits on security deposit amounts, specifies when landlords must return the deposit, and outlines the procedures for disputing deductions. By protecting tenants’ security deposits, renters are safeguarded against unfair practices and financial losses.

Eviction procedures are a final consideration in renters rights, as they govern the process by which landlords can evict tenants from a property. A renters bill of rights establishes legal requirements for evictions, including providing notice to tenants, valid reasons for eviction, and opportunities for tenants to challenge the eviction in court. By ensuring that eviction procedures are fair and consistent, renters are protected from arbitrary or unjust evictions.

The Legacy Of John Deere: A Closer Look At The Iconic John Deere Tractor

When it comes to farming equipment, one name stands out above the rest – John Deere For over 180 years, the brand has been synonymous with quality, durability, and innovation The iconic green and yellow tractors have become a staple on farms all over the world, helping farmers work more efficiently and effectively In this article, we will take a closer look at the legacy of John Deere and explore why the John Deere tractor remains the top choice for farmers everywhere.

John Deere was founded in 1837 by blacksmith John Deere in Grand Detour, Illinois What started as a small blacksmith shop quickly grew into a thriving business as Deere began inventing new tools to help local farmers work the rich soils of the Midwest In 1838, Deere designed and built the first self-scouring plow, which revolutionized farming by making it easier to turn over the tough prairie soils.

As the company continued to grow, it expanded its product line to include a wide range of agricultural implements, including cultivators, planters, and hay tools However, it was the introduction of the steel plow that really put John Deere on the map The steel plow was not only more durable than the traditional wooden plows, but it also helped farmers work more efficiently, leading to increased productivity and profits.

In 1918, John Deere entered the tractor market with the introduction of the Waterloo Boy Tractor This was the beginning of a new era for the company, as tractors quickly became the most important piece of equipment on the farm Over the years, John Deere continued to innovate, introducing new features and technologies that helped farmers work more efficiently and productively.

The Importance Of Custom ELISA Assay Development

Enzyme-linked immunosorbent assay, or ELISA, is a widely used technique in immunoassays that allows for the detection and quantification of various molecules, such as proteins, peptides, and hormones ELISA assays are commonly used in clinical diagnostics, drug discovery, and research settings due to their high sensitivity and specificity However, not all ELISA assays are created equal, and sometimes standard off-the-shelf kits may not be sufficient for the specific needs of a research project or diagnostic test This is where custom ELISA assay development comes into play.

Custom ELISA assay development involves the customization of an ELISA assay to meet the specific requirements of a research project or diagnostic test This can involve various modifications to the standard ELISA protocol, such as the use of different antibodies, detection methods, or sample types By customizing an ELISA assay, researchers and clinicians can ensure that they are obtaining accurate and reliable results that are tailored to their unique needs.

There are several reasons why custom ELISA assay development may be necessary One common reason is the need to detect a specific target molecule that is not commercially available in standard ELISA kits In such cases, researchers can work with a custom assay development provider to generate custom antibodies or reagents that specifically target the molecule of interest This can significantly improve the sensitivity and specificity of the assay, leading to more accurate results.

Another reason for custom ELISA assay development is the need to optimize the assay for a particular sample type or matrix Standard ELISA kits may not be suitable for complex sample types, such as serum, plasma, or tissue lysates, which can contain interfering substances that affect the accuracy of the assay By customizing the assay protocol and reagents, researchers can minimize these interferences and improve the reliability of the assay.
